@johnalden5821
@johnalden5821 2 жыл бұрын
SC was the first state to secede and the Civil War started in Charleston -- very true. However, Montgomery is where the delegates first met in February 1861 to form the Confederate States of America and Jefferson Davis was inaugurated there. In that sense, it was the first capital of the CSA, although the capital was moved pretty quickly to Richmond after that.

@danadnauseam
@danadnauseam 2 жыл бұрын
The reason for Rhode Island's name is that the full name originally was Rhode Island and Providence Plantations. Rhode Island is the largest island in the state, in Narragansett Bay, and Providence is the state capital on the mainland.

@Jeff_Lichtman
@Jeff_Lichtman 2 жыл бұрын
The Confederacy didn't start in Alabama. South Carolina was the first state to secede. Kansas isn't the flattest state. That would be Florida. The highest point in Florida is the peak of Britton Hill, at 345 feet (105 meters). The lowest points, of course, are the ocean shorelines. Kansas, on the other hand, has its highest elevation at 4,039 feet (1,231 meters), and its lowest elevation at 679 feet (207 meters). Rhode Island is the home of the Newport Jazz Festival and Newport Folk Festival.
